A microprocessor is your personal computer processor which incorporates the functions of a computer's central processing unit (CPU) on a single built-in circuit (IC),[1] or at most a few involved circuits.[2] The microprocessor is a multipurpose, time driven, register established, digital-integrated circuit which accepts binary data as insight, processes it matching to instructions stored in its memory, and results as output. Microprocessors contain both combinational logic and sequential digital reasoning. Microprocessors operate on numbers and symbols represented in the binary numeral system.The integration of a whole CPU onto a single chip or on the few chips greatly reduced the price of processing ability, increasing efficiency. Integrated circuit processors are produced in good sized quantities by highly programmed processes resulting in a low per product cost. Single-chip processors increase consistency as there are many fewer electro-mechanical connections to are unsuccessful. As microprocessor designs get better, the cost of developing a chip (with smaller components built on a semiconductor chip the same size) generally continues the same.

Before microprocessors, small pcs have been built using racks of circuit boards with many medium- and small-scale included circuits . Microprocessors combined this into one or a few large-scale ICs. Continuing raises in microprocessor capacity have since rendered other kinds of pcs almost completely obsolete (see record of computing hardware), with a number of microprocessors found in everything from the smallest embedded systems and portable devices to the most significant mainframes and supercomputers.DigiBarn Systems: Heathkit Microprocessor Learning System
